1. Understanding Mainstream International Testing Standards
In most major global certification systems, SPD surge testing involves applying surge impulses across three circuits:
- L–N
- N–E
- L–E
For each circuit, 15 surge impulses are applied, with a 60‑second interval between each impulse. Once one circuit completes its 15 surges, the test moves to the next circuit using a new sample. Therefore, completing the entire certification test requires at least three SPD samples.
2. The Customer’s “Extreme Test” Requirements
The overseas client of the lighting manufacturer had far more demanding requirements:
(1) Each of the three circuits must withstand 40 surge impulses.
(2) The surge interval must remain 60 seconds.
(3) No sample replacement is allowed during the entire test.
This means one single SPD sample must survive a total of 120 surge impulses.
